Behind Bars, Yet Selling Billions: Bhosale's £150 Million London Hotel Sale

In a shocking turn of events, real estate tycoon Avinash Bhosale, currently under arrest for the Yes Bank–DHFL loan fraud, managed to sell a £150 million (approx. ₹1,432 crore) London hotel in August 2022 while in custody. This high-value international transaction has raised serious questions about the role of enforcement agencies and the potential laundering of proceeds of crime.

DHFL Used Software to Mask Crores Diverted to Shell Firms: ED Charge Sheet

The Enforcement Directorate (ED) has revealed in its charge sheet that Dewan Housing Finance Corporation Limited (DHFL) used a sophisticated software to split crores of diverted funds into thousands of retail loans, masking the fraud from banking regulators. The Wadhawan brothers, promoters of DHFL, are accused of diverting funds to 87 shell firms for personal and business use.
